Danish Government Scholarship, University of Southern Denmark

University of Southern Denmark offers the Danish Government Scholarship – supported by the Ministry of Higher Education and Science – to certain applicants in recognition of the important investment that oversea students make during their education.

The scholarship consists of two parts: full tuition fee waiver and a grant, to help cover living costs amounting to DKK 3000 per month before taxes.

Who can get the scholarship?
Candidates from a non-EU/EEA country applying for one of the following Engineering Master’s programme in Sønderborg (programme start in autumn) and be eligible to pay tuition fees:

  1. MSc in Engineering – Mechatronics
  2. MSc in Engineering – Electronics

The scholarships will be awarded to the best qualified of the eligible applicants. All eligible applicants who are offered a study place, will automatically be considered for the scholarship. No separate application is needed.

Note: The Faculty of Engineering has the possibility to award highly qualified applicants for other programmes for a scholarship as well.

Selection criteria
The best-qualified candidates based on points will be awarded the scholarship. Please look under the section “Entry requirements” for each programme. All documentation must be available before application deadline, to make sure that we can process your application.

Application deadline for a Master’s programme for non-EU/EEA citizens: 1 February.
